De Meeuwen is located in the province of Groningen, in the municipality of Groningen, in the district Oud-Zuid The neighbourhood has a total area of 23 hectares, of which 22 hectares are land and 1 hectares are water. The neighbourhood is coded as BU00140100. The postcode area is 9723AB-9723DZ.
De Meeuwen has 1.915 residents. Of these, 47,8% are men and 52,2% are women. Most residents are 15 to 25 years (32,4%). The other age groups are 28,7% for '25 to 45 years', 15,4% for '45 to 65 years', 14,1% for '65 years or older' and 9,1% for '0 to 15 years'. Of the residents, 71,8% is unmarried, 21,1% is married, 4,7% is divorced and 2,1% is widowed. 1.030 residents originate from the Netherlands, 520 come from Europe and 365 come from countries outside Europe.
There are 1.320 households in De Meeuwen. 71,6% of these are single-person households, 16,7% households without children and 11,7% households with children. The average household size is 1,5 persons.
In De Meeuwen there are 1.100 income recipients. The average income per income recipient is €38.400, which is €2.600 (7%) higher than the national average of €35.800. Per resident, the average income is €33.100, which is €3.900 (13%) higher than the national average of €29.200. Most residents of De Meeuwen are highly educated. 55,1% have a university or higher professional education (HBO/WO), 32,7% have an intermediate education (HAVO, VWO or MBO 2-4) and 12,2% have a lower education (VMBO or MBO 1).
Of the 1.915 residents, around 52% are in paid employment, which amounts to 996 people. This is 13% lower than the national average of 65%. The majority of workers are in salaried employment (85%), while 15% are self-employed. In De Meeuwen, 15% of residents receive a benefit. The largest group is those receiving a state pension (AOW). 240 people receive this benefit.
In De Meeuwen there are 567 homes with an average assessed value (WOZ) of €358.000. Of these, around 96% are occupied and 4% unoccupied. Most homes are owner-occupied. This amounts to 45% rental homes and 55% owner-occupied homes. Of the homes, 55% privately owned, 15% owned by housing associations and 30% owned by other landlords. The most common construction periods in De Meeuwen are 1990-2000 (39%) and 2000-2010 (22%).

In De Meeuwen there are 659 addresses with a registered energy label. The most common labels are B (44%), A (20%) and C (16%). On average, an address in De Meeuwen uses 2.120 kWh of electricity per year. This is 25% below the national average of 2.810 kWh. With an annual consumption of 750 m³ per address, natural gas consumption is 41% below the national average of 1.280 m³.

From De Meeuwen you can on average reach a supermarket at 1.0 km, a GP at 0.6 km, a railway station at 1.4 km, a primary school at 0.9 km (as the crow flies, source: CBS).
